Painting Description
"Figures in a Gig" is a notable painting by the British artist Charles Cooper Henderson, who is renowned for his detailed and dynamic depictions of equestrian scenes and coaching subjects. Henderson, born in 1803, was the son of John Henderson, an amateur artist, and the grandson of George Keate, a writer and friend of the painter Joshua Reynolds. Despite his family's artistic background, Henderson initially pursued a career in law before dedicating himself fully to painting.
The painting "Figures in a Gig" exemplifies Henderson's skill in capturing the essence of 19th-century British life, particularly the era's transportation and social interactions. The work typically features a horse-drawn gig, a light, two-wheeled carriage, which was a popular mode of transport during the period. Henderson's attention to detail is evident in the meticulous rendering of the horse's anatomy, the carriage's construction, and the attire of the figures, which provides a vivid snapshot of the time.
Henderson's works are celebrated for their dynamic compositions and the sense of movement they convey. "Figures in a Gig" is no exception, as it often portrays the horse and carriage in motion, capturing the energy and rhythm of travel. The painting also reflects the artist's deep understanding of equine behavior and anatomy, a result of his lifelong passion for horses and riding.
In addition to their artistic merit, Henderson's paintings serve as valuable historical documents, offering insights into the modes of transportation, fashion, and social customs of early 19th-century England. "Figures in a Gig" is a testament to Henderson's ability to blend artistic skill with historical accuracy, making it a significant piece in the study of British art and history.
Henderson's works, including "Figures in a Gig," are held in high regard and can be found in various collections, both public and private. They continue to be appreciated for their technical excellence and their ability to transport viewers back to a bygone era, capturing the spirit and charm of 19th-century British life.
